ASA Sailing Courses ASA 101, Basic Keelboat Sailing. ASA 103, Basic Coastal Cruising. ASA 104, Bareboat Chartering. ASA 105, Coastal Navigation. ASA 106, Advanced Coastal Cruising. ASA 107, Celestial Navigation. ASA 108, Offshore Passagemaking. ASA 114, Cruising Catamaran.
Basic Re-certification Requirements US Powerboating Instructor Certifications are valid for three (3) years. Please note that if you hold both a US Sailing Instructor Certification and a US Powerboating certification that (which are in two different instructional tracks), you need to renew both.
Benefits of Being ASA Certified In addition to certifications, American Sailing Association Members receive invitations to unique events, courses and clinics, and are eligible for deep discounts on marine products such as weather software, sailboat parts, apparel, and more.
There is no age restriction on ASA certifications. If you can pass the tests and physically sail the boat you will get certified.
The American Sailing Association provides standards for progressive sailing certification programs, including: Keelboat Sailing, Small Boat Sailing, and Multihull Sailing. In addition, ASA provides standards for a number of endorsements, which are intended to supplement the main certification series.

US Sailing also regulates regatta certification and the US Olympic sailing team. The ASA focuses on cruising. Therefore, the courses and certifications are geared toward recreational and long-distance sailing. The ASA courses prepare you to sail larger boats for longer lengths of time.
ASAs Sailing Challenge (for iPhone/iPad) includes six fun, easy-to-use modules that unlock the mysteries of sailing. Learn Points of Sail, Apparent Wind, Sail Trim, Tacking and Jibing, Rules of the Road, and Docking. Then, put it all together when you sail around a course against the clock in the Sailing module.
